Outer Eugene, Springfield, OR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Outer Eugene?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Outer Eugene Studio Apartments | $1,523 | $999 | $2,450 |
| Outer Eugene 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,668 | $950 | $3,800 |
| Outer Eugene 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,828 | $699 | $3,251 |
| Outer Eugene 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,786 | $619 | $3,458 |
Outer Eugene 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,326 | $500 | $3,450 |
| Outer Eugene 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,218 | $500 | $3,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Outer Eugene
How much are Studio apartments in Outer Eugene?
There are currently 518 Studio Apartments in Outer Eugene with rent ranges from $999 to $2,450 with an average price of $1,523.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Outer Eugene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Outer Eugene ranges from $950 to $3,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,668.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Outer Eugene c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Outer Eugene range from $699 to $3,251.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,828.
How expensive are Outer Eugene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 191 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Outer Eugene on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$619 to $3,458 - averaging $1,786 for the location.
